Members earn points per each dollar ($1) spent on qualifying purchases at participating Pluckers Wing Bar restaurants in the United States. The number of points a member will earn with each qualifying purchase may vary depending on their specific membership level and on current reward rules and promotions.

Qualifying purchases must be made presenting the Pluckers Club Mobile App in order to be eligible to earn points and/or rewards. Points are awarded on net purchases (food/drink/merchandise purchases, excluding tax and gratuity). Members may not earn points from i) Gratuities paid, ii) Alcohol purchases, iii) Rewarded food items. Points also cannot be used to pay for gratuities. Points are not earned when paying with a gift card. Earning points is limited to one Member per check. For every 100 (one-hundred) points accumulated, member will have the right to redeem them for $10.00 (Ten dollars 00/100) in food and non-alcoholic drinks at participating Pluckers Wing Bar locations. Points may not be redeemed in the same purchase in which they were earned or cash back will not be given for purchases paid with points. Points may only be earned or redeemed by member for items purchased for their own consumption. Points may not be earned or redeemed by any third party including, but not limited to, online delivery companies such as Uber Eats, Door Dash, Favor, etc.

Points are issued for promotional purposes only when qualifying purchases are made, have no fixed value, cannot be redeemed for cash and may not be transferred or assigned in any manner to any other individual, trust, or estate. Automatic Information Collection

We and our service providers automatically collect certain information about you when you access or use our Service. This information may include, without limitation, demographic information; IP address; browser/device/hardware type; operating system characteristics; information about your use of our Service; and data regarding network connected hardware (e.g., computer or mobile device), such as unique device identifiers, type, model, version, MAC address, device or session ID, error related data status, capability, confirmation, functionality, performance data, and connection type. This information may also include clickstream data, which is information about the page-by-page paths you take as you browse through the Service.

This information is gathered by certain tools and methods such as:

  • Log Information: We collect information about your use of our Service, such as the type of browser you use, access times, pages viewed, your IP address and the referring link through which you accessed our Service.

  • Information Collected by Cookies and Other Tracking Technologies: We, or our third party providers, may use cookies, web beacons (also known as "tracking pixels"), embedded scripts, location-identifying technologies, in-app tracking methods, and other tracking technologies to collect information about you when you interact with our Service or e-mails, including information about your browsing and purchasing behavior. We may combine this information with other information we collect about you and use it for various purposes, such as improving our Service and your online experience, understanding which areas and features of our Service are popular, counting visits, understanding campaign effectiveness, tailoring our communications with you, determining whether an e-mail has been opened and/or links within the e-mail have been clicked, and for other internal business purposes.

  • Cookies: Cookies are data files that are placed on a computer when it is used to visit a website. These cookies may be used for many purposes, including, without limitation, tracking user preferences or web pages visited while using our Service. Most web browsers are set to accept cookies by default. If you prefer, you can usually set your browser to remove or reject cookies. Please note that if you choose to remove or reject cookies, this could affect the availability and functionality of our Service. For example, cookies allow us to store items in your cart between visits. In addition, please be aware that if you choose to block cookies, some advertising preferences that are dependent on cookies may not be able to be respected.

  • Web Beacons: We may include small graphic images called web beacons, also known as "Internet tags" or "clear gifs," in our web pages and e-mail messages. We may use web beacons or similar technologies for a number of purposes, including, without limitation, to count the number of visitors to our Service, to monitor how users navigate the Service, and to count how many e-mails that we sent were actually opened or how many particular articles or links were actually viewed.

  • Embedded Scripts: An embedded script is programming code that is designed to collect information about your interactions with the Service. It is temporarily downloaded onto your computer from our web server or a third party with whom we work, is active only while you are connected to the Service, and is deleted or deactivated thereafter.

  • Location-identifying Technologies: We and our third party service providers may use GPS (global positioning systems) software and other location-based technologies to locate you so we may verify your location, and deliver relevant content to you based on your location.

  • In-App Tracking Methods: There are a variety of tracking technologies that may be included in mobile applications, and these are not browser-based like cookies and cannot be controlled by browser settings. Some use device identifiers, or other identifiers such as “Ad IDs” to associate app user activity to a particular app.
